A very fine George III Wine Coaster made in London in 1781 by William Plummer.

The Wine Coaster is of exceptional quality and has a spreading base and beaded rim. The sides are pierced with two bands of vitruvian scrolls and Neo-Classical urns in ovals. The sides are also engraved with floral and foliate garlands and a contemporary Crest in a circular prick dot cartouche. The Crest is that of the Deale family of Faversham, County Kent. The Coaster is well marked, is in excellent condition, and displays its original fruit wood base.



Height: 1.5 inches, 3.75 cm

Diameter: 4.5 inches, 11.25 cm
